Description

The order Cantharellales consists of a group of basidiomycete fungi that are fundamentally beneficial to forest ecosystems rather than being plant diseases. There is no scientific basis for classifying these organisms as plant pathogens. Instead, they are recognized for their essential role in forming mycorrhizal associations, which are symbiotic relationships between fungi and the roots of various woody plants.

In contrast to true plant pathogens that invade, degrade, or kill plant tissue, the Cantharellales operate through mutualism. These fungi extend the root surface area, allowing host plants to absorb water and essential nutrients more effectively from the soil, especially in forest soils where competitive pressure is high.

The host range is primarily limited to forest trees such as conifers and hardwoods, including oaks, pines, and beeches. Because they rely on the specific ecological conditions of woodland environments—such as undisturbed humus layers and specific pH levels—they are rarely found in intensive agricultural fields where tillage and synthetic amendments disrupt their delicate mycelial networks.

The appearance of their fruiting bodies is not an indicator of a plant infection. Characteristics of the Cantharellales include funnel-shaped or pileate sporocarps with hymenial folds that are often described as gill-like but are structurally distinct. Because they do not cause necrosis, chlorosis, wilt, or any other signs of disease, they pose zero threat to agricultural productivity.

Therefore, there are no control or prevention measures required, as they do not constitute a pest or disease status in agronomical management. Their presence in or near forested lands should be viewed as an indicator of a healthy, stable mycorrhizal environment, supporting the surrounding flora rather than detracting from its health or vigor.
